Best 49083 Michigan Public Preschools (2026)

For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public preschool serving 419 students in 49083, MI.
Public preschools in zipcode 49083 have a diversity score of 0.40, which is less than the Michigan public preschool average of 0.58.
Minority enrollment is 24% of the student body (majority Hispanic and Black), which is less than the Michigan public preschool average of 39% (majority Black).
